Output 76bf38f4e5c53239c08e6e97d471b9e1007305310af482a7d7fe82dae9fff75a:1

value
18523687
script pubkey
OP_0 OP_PUSHBYTES_32 fcb69a5662b29de636cb9557d4a392895ee513c632832654f83e5f4727d2f15c
address
bc1qljmf54nzk2w7vdktj4tafguj390w2y7xx2pjv48c8e05wf7j79wqs6fndl
transaction
76bf38f4e5c53239c08e6e97d471b9e1007305310af482a7d7fe82dae9fff75a
spent
true